Dolores Catania spoke out about filming for “The Real Housewives” – but not in New Jersey. The RHONJ veteran spent part of her hiatus from the Bravo reality show filming scenes for the upcoming “Real Housewives of Rhode Island” this summer. But she made it clear that she is not a full cast member.
Speaking on SiriusXM’s “The Nikki & Brie Show” on August 4, Catania addressed her future on Bravo TV. “So, what’s in the future?” she said. “So, I’m right now visiting, there’s a new franchise called ‘Housewives of Rhode Island.’ I’m visiting. I’m just visiting.”
Catania hinted that the Housewives newcomers may need to step up the drama. “It’s so great to tell the other girls to fight because they’re not, I don’t know them as well,” she said. “I have one friend there, so I kind of, like the girls are, yeah. I’m helping out. Let’s say that. I’m visiting.”
“They’re just started filming,” she added. “They’re babies. They don’t know what’s in for them. They don’t know what they’re in for.”
There Were Rumors That Dolores Catania Was a Full RHORI Cast Member
In May, Bravo announced the launch of the new show, “The Real Housewives of Rhode Island.” Soon after, rumors began to swirl about Catania amid the RHONJ ongoing production pause.
An insider alleged to OK magazine that Catania would “rent a summer house there and will be a friend of the Housewives.”
Bravo producer Andy Cohen promptly addressed the casting rumors, telling People magazine, “I think that’s been a little overstated.”
“It’s really about who’s in Rhode Island,” he added of the cast of the new show.
Andy Cohen Compared the RHORI Cast to Early RHONJ
It makes sense that Catania would fit in as a visiting friend on RHORI, because the new show is reportedly reminiscent of the OG Jersey days.
In an interview with Page Six in May, Cohen described the RHORI cast as “more Italian” with “deep families” than other “Real Housewives” franchises. “[It] does kind of remind you of early ‘Jersey’ in a weird way,” he added. “They are very Italian. … It’s an incredible group of women who have really interesting connections. I think it’s going to really surprise people.”
A press release posted by Bravo teased that “The Real Housewives of Rhode Island would feature “a tight-knit circle of Rhode Islanders who have deep community roots and families that go back generations. “
